Overview

Correctional Food Service Officer I, II, III (Statewide) is a statewide role with responsibilities in food production and service within NC Department of Adult Correction. The position supports the care, custody, and supervision of adults sentenced for violations of North Carolina laws. The organization includes state prisons, healthcare, facility operations, and the division of Community Supervision. Responsibilities

Supervise offenders in assigned food preparation and food service work areas, including cooking, baking, and serving food to the offender population. Provide food production training while supervising offenders in large-scale food production and food service activities. Ensure proper maintenance of all food service equipment and adherence to menu specifications. Maintain sanitary food handling practices and apply knowledge of nutritional values to meal planning and preparation. Manage inventory levels of food and supplies, rotate stock as needed, and coordinate timely ordering of food products and cleaning supplies. Communicate effectively in both verbal and written forms to support operational success. Qualifications

Minimum Education and Experience per level: Correctional Food Service Officer I: High school diploma or GED and one year of experience in institutional food preparation and food services, in management of a commercial food service operation, or as a Correctional Officer; or an equivalent combination of education and experience. Correctional Food Service Officer II: High school diploma or GED and two years of experience in institutional food preparation and food services, in management of a commercial food service operation, or as a Correctional Officer; or an equivalent combination of education and experience. Correctional Food Service Officer III: High school diploma or GED and three years of experience in institutional food preparation and food services, in management of a commercial food service operation, or as a Correctional Officer; or an equivalent combination of education and experience. Necessary Special Qualifications: Must be eligible for certification by the North Carolina Criminal Justice Education & Training Standards Commission. Additional Details

Salary ranges by classification: Correctional Food Service Officer I: $32,639 - $57,117 Correctional Food Service Officer II: $34,270 - $59,973 Correctional Food Service Officer III: $35,984 - $62,971 This position may be eligible for sign-on bonuses and referral bonuses as described in the official policy postings.
